Abstract: A transceiver, adapted for use as either a master or a slave in a duplex pair, has a single, voltage-tunable, solid state oscillator to provide the carrier frequency wave, a small portion of which is mixed with the received wave and applied therewith to a single ended mixer; an AGC-controlled loop cancels transmitter input modulation from the receiver output. The oscillator of the slave transceiver is locked to a desired carrier frequency by a feedback loop including a tuning cavity adjusted to the same frequency as that of the master transceiver; the slave transceiver is first locked to a frequency on the skirt of its tuning cavity, differing from the center frequency of its tuning cavity by the common IF frequency and thereafter, upon sensing output from its IF amplifier (from the master), is switched to operate in response to AFC controlled by the received signal, such that the master and slave transceivers are locked together at frequencies differing by their common IF frequency. A single integrating amplifier provides demodulator and AFC filtering and, together with a unilaterally-effective bistable device, initial sweeping of the oscillator control voltage to achieve skirt tuning in the slave mode or center tuning in the master mode.
